I have a docusign template that contains a Yes/No question. Is it possible to configure a radio button group for this question so that when the user selects the 'Yes' radio button, it sets a Checkbox field (type) to 'TRUE' on a Salesforce record?

Radio buttons don't exist in Salesforce, so a standard merge field can't write back to Salesforce.
If you're using legacy DocuSign For Salesforce, then this is sort of possible by using a custom Connect configuration to write the radio value to something in Salesforce like a text field or pick-list (if the value matches exactly), or update a checkbox.
If you're using the new eSignature For Salesforce product (EFS, within DocuSign Apps Launcher), then this is not possible, this is a product limitation with EFS because Salesforce doesn't support radio buttons.
